摘要
This paper deals with the issue of position tracking control of a clamp-cylinder for an injection moulding machine with electric-hydrostatic drives. In order to accommodate mismatches between the real plant and the model used for controller design, discrete-time sliding mode control is developed by combining a velocity feedforward loop. From tracking control experiments, it is shown that significant reduction in position tracking error is achieved through the use of a sliding mode control scheme. The effect of dry-cycle time on position tracking error is examined for the possibility of attaining a high-speed injection moulding machine.
